Virtual Reality vs. Real Communication
Virtual reality and real communication are two different modes of communication in the digital age. Virtual reality offers a simulated environment for people to connect and interact, while real communication involves face-to-face interaction. Virtual reality has its benefits like experiencing new things and connecting with people globally, but it lacks emotional depth and can negatively impact social skills. Real communication provides a more personal connection and helps build deeper relationships, foster empathy, and develop emotional intelligence. Finding a balance between virtual and real communication is crucial for a fulfilling life.



Virtual Reality or Real Communication?
In today's rapidly advancing technological era, the emergence of virtual reality (VR) has revolutionized the way we interact and communicate. Virtual reality offers immersive experiences that transport individuals into computer-generated environments, enabling them to explore and engage with a virtual world. However, as virtual reality gains popularity, a pertinent question arises: Is virtual reality a substitute for real communication? While virtual reality undoubtedly has its merits, real communication remains an invaluable aspect of human connection.
Virtual reality has opened up new possibilities for communication, transcending physical limitations and geographical boundaries. Through VR, people can interact with each other in virtual spaces, irrespective of their physical locations. This has tremendous potential for connecting individuals separated by distance, allowing them to engage in shared experiences, collaborate on projects, and even attend virtual events together. Virtual reality can simulate real-world scenarios, providing immersive training experiences for professionals in various fields, such as medicine, aviation, and military training. These applications demonstrate the power and potential of virtual reality in enhancing communication.
However, despite its capabilities, virtual reality cannot completely replace real communication. Human interaction is a multi-faceted experience that encompasses more than just visual and auditory stimuli. Real communication involves subtle non-verbal cues, such as facial expressions, body language, and the sense of presence that cannot be fully replicated in a virtual environment. These nuances play a crucial role in understanding and interpreting the emotions and intentions of others. Real communication also fosters empathy and deeper connections as individuals can sense and share emotions in a more authentic way.
Furthermore, real communication allows for spontaneous and unplanned interactions that contribute to the richness of human relationships. In virtual reality, interactions are often premeditated and controlled, limiting the element of surprise and improvisation that occurs naturally in face-to-face conversations. Real communication also involves the richness of physical touch, which plays a vital role in expressing affection, providing comfort, and creating a sense of connection that virtual reality cannot replicate.
While virtual reality can provide a temporary escape or facilitate certain forms of communication, it should be seen as a complement rather than a replacement for real communication. Embracing virtual reality should not come at the expense of genuine human connection. It is essential to strike a balance between the virtual and real worlds, recognizing the value of both forms of communication.
In conclusion, virtual reality has undoubtedly transformed the way we communicate and interact, offering immersive experiences and connecting individuals across vast distances. However, real communication remains irreplaceable. The complexities and subtleties of human interaction, including non-verbal cues, spontaneity, and physical touch, cannot be fully replicated in a virtual environment. Virtual reality should be seen as a tool to enhance communication rather than a substitute for real connection. By striking a balance between virtual and real communication, we can harness the benefits of both worlds and foster genuine human connections in this digital age.
